Venture into the Danish concept of hygge as Copenhagen becomes a snug haven during winter. This experience explores the traditions and flavours that characterise the festive season. The journey begins in the city centre, winding through historic squares adorned with thousands of twinkling lights and lively local market stalls.
As you stroll through the city, you’ll visit Copenhagen’s finest Christmas markets and gain insight into local holiday customs. A highlight of the tour is an interactive session where you’ll learn how to create pleated paper hearts, a tradition introduced by Hans Christian Andersen.
The experience also includes classic seasonal treats. You’ll enjoy æbleskiver, traditional spherical pancakes, paired with warm gløgg or a local Christmas beer. The guided tour concludes at the entrance to Tivoli Gardens. With your admission ticket included, you’re free to explore the famous light displays and festive stalls at your own pace.
